Ulonivirine
DrugMK-8507 administered as a single oral dose
Other names: MK-8507
NCT Number: NCT02174159
The study will evaluate the safety, tolerability, pharmacokinetics, and antiretroviral activity of a single dose of ulonivirine in antiretroviral therapy (ART)-naive, HIV-1 infected participants. The hypothesis tested in the study is that at a safe and well-tolerated dose, ulonivirine has superior antiretroviral activity to a historical placebo control, as measured by change from baseline in plasma HIV-1 ribonucleic acid (RNA) at 168 hours postdose.
